I See Life Through Rosé-Colored Glasses True Stories and Confessions

The "mother daughter duo are back with more hilarious, witty, and true tales from their lives. Whether they are attempting to hike the Grand Canyon, setting up phone calls with their dogs, or learning what adulting means, Lisa and Francesca are guaranteed to make you laugh, cry, and appreciate the funniest moments in life"--

This review is dedicated to Ruby. Corgis are my favorite, and she was my favorite out of all of Lisa Scottoline's dogs. Yes - I have a favorite. I have read a handful of Lisa and Francesca's compilation books and feel as though I am unofficially a member of their family. I laughed along with Lisa's stories of aging and coming to terms with it. I nodded along with stories of Francesca's break-ups. I enjoyed the stories about all of the animals. I teared up when Mother Mary passed away. And now Ruby? Tugging my heartstrings! I highly recommend this book, and the series as a whole, for all fans of Lisa Scottoline's books, for all moms (both single and betrothed) and for anyone who enjoys reading small snippets of the life of a mom and daughter with their lives intertwined in a way that I hope I can achieve with my daughter.
